Poplar is an important woody biomass crop and at the same time the model of choice for molecular research in trees.
Although there is steady progress in resolving the functions of unknown genes, the identities of most secondary metabolites in poplar remain unknown.
The lack of metabolite identities in experimental systems is a true gap in information content, and impedes obtaining deep insight into the complex biology of living systems.
